我们在生产服务器上使用了sidekiq,包括nginx,haproxy,thin。此外,我们还为通过身份验证的管理用户(Activeadmin)使用了sidekiq UI:
authenticate :admin_user do
mount Sidekiq::Web => '/sidekiq'
end
身份验证之后,我们尝试打开/sidekiq。我们只收到“禁止的”,而不是看到侧翼用户界面。此外,我们失去了设计会话。因此,如果我们尝试打开/admin,activeadmin再次需要身份验证。
我们只在生产服务器上面对这个问题,在dev上它工作得很好。
我们使用: ng
我正在尝试建立一个具有多个角色的want应用程序,因此其中一个是admin,它有一个名为"admin“的守卫,我可以很好地进行身份验证,但我只想保护我的路由,以便其他人可以访问它。
/我如何验证我的管理员/
if (Auth::guard('admin')->attempt(['username' => $username, 'password' => $password])) {
// if passed
// redirect to dancedrick media welcome dasboard
我正在用laravel创建一个多身份验证系统,其中有两种类型的用户:Admins(由我创建)和Users(使用本地laravel auth系统)。
如果我以用户身份登录,当我尝试在已经登录时访问登录页面时,它会将我重定向回仪表板,但如果我以管理员身份登录,当我再次访问管理员登录页面时,它会让我再次登录,尽管我已经以管理员身份登录。
下面是我的类RedirectIfAuthenticated的代码:
namespace App\Http\Middleware;
use Closure;
use Illuminate\Support\Facades\Auth;
class RedirectIf
在我的应用程序中,我使用多个身份验证。(我使用了)
它可以工作,并且我可以作为用户->登录,我被重定向到"/home“。
作为管理员,当我登录时,我被重定向到"/admin_home“
连接后,管理员无法访问"/home",就会被重定向到另一个页面
但当我写这个测试时:
class AdminTest extends TestCase
{
public function setUp()
{
parent::setUp();
Artisan::call('migrate');
A
我试图在ajax中重用我的后端代码,这些代码是用OOP模式编写的,并保护了女巫htaccess。我的问题是,当请求页面时,我希望避免前端用户的身份验证弹出。
结构
-admin
-controllers
--oneofmycontroller.php
-models
--oneofmymodel.php
-views
-index.php
-.htaccess
-fontend
-myphpfiles
method.php// and here I try to access one of my controller to fetch datas
我试图使用Sinatra_warden模块对我的Sinatra web应用程序使用身份验证,但是当我指向一个授权的站点时,它说:
NoMethodError at /admin未定义方法“身份验证?”0:NilClass
这是我的app.rb文件:
require 'sinatra'
require 'sinatra_warden'
class App < Sinatra::Base
register Sinatra::Warden
enable :sessions
get '/' do
erb :index
end